<description><![CDATA[<a class="highslide" href="https://picture.graycity.net/img/steve-bradshaw/the_bluff_city_butcher.jpg"><img src="https://picture.graycity.net/img/steve-bradshaw/the_bluff_city_butcher_preview.jpg" class="fr-fic fr-dib" title ="The Bluff City Butcher" alt ="The Bluff City Butcher"/></a><br//>The Bluff City Butcher was once just an urban legend. Now a real monster has stepped out of the fog of a century-old mystery and thrown a midsouth community into unbridled terror. When world renowned forensic pathologist Dr. Elliott Sumner gets the call from the Butcher, he knows he's not dealing with just any serial killer. Not only is the BCB a genius and psychopath, he is the genetic recipient of a legendary mutation some would kill for. Elliott's battle with his own inner demons could get in the way of stopping the very real monster. But will ending the reign of terror of the Bluff City Butcher solve the century-old mystery? Or will it put an end to the single greatest evolutionary leap for mankind?]]></description>

<description><![CDATA[<a class="highslide" href="https://picture.graycity.net/img/steve-bradshaw/evil_like_me.jpg"><img src="https://picture.graycity.net/img/steve-bradshaw/evil_like_me_preview.jpg" class="fr-fic fr-dib" title ="Evil Like Me" alt ="Evil Like Me"/></a><br//>Classified paranormal research and an inconceivable bid for global dominance become an electrifying struggle between world powers and one man. <br> In 1970, the U.S. Government launched research into psychic-weaponry. By 1995, the program is presumed abandoned and declassified. Decades later, when bizarre brain lesions are the only link in a string of murders, covert government operatives arrive on the scene. Did they come to contain a problem or to keep a top secret program on track? Homicide Detective Tony Wilcox knows he must find Hunter Keller, the only eyewitness to the unsolved murders, before the covert operatives get to him. When Wilcox and Memphis Medical Examiner, Dr. Victoria Petty, uncover the shocking deceptions, they make it their mission to stop the monstrous threat. Can Wilcox and Petty find Hunter Keller in time? Does Keller hold the secret to stop the killing, or will a new weapon of mass destruction be unleashed on the world?]]></description>
